CIAS building risk management tools for state, local agencies -- GCN


By GCN Staff
Mar 11, 2021
To keep pace with growing cybersecurity threats, governments must first be able to identify, categorize and prioritize their high-value IT assets, the loss or corruption of which would seriously impact their ability to deliver on essential missions.
Thanks to a $1.2 million grant from the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ency (CISA), the University of Texas at San Antonio’s Center for Infrastructure Assurance and Security (CIAS) is launching a two-year pilot program to help state, local, tribal and territorial (SLTT) governments better protect themselves against cyberattacks and align their practices with those of the federal government.
CIAS will deliver scalable guidelines, forms, templates, diagrams and tools to support program management, information sharing and best practices that communities can use with their own risk management framework, available resources and authorities. CISA: No federal agencies compromised by Exchange hack so far -- FCW


By Justin Katz
 
Top officials at the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ency on Wednesday told House lawmakers no federal agencies are known to be compromised by vulnerabilities found in Microsoft Exchange, but warned it is an evolving campaign with new information coming in by the hour.
The vast majority of Microsoft Exchange servers have been mitigated across the federal civilian executive branch. We are working with individual agencies to assess their results of their forensic analysis, Eric Goldstein, the executive assistant director for cybersecurity at CISA told a House Appropriations subcommittee. At this point in time, there are no federal civilian agencies that are confirmed to be compromised by this campaign. ....
